As with other courses of thermoset polymer resources, Mixing various grades of epoxy resin, and usage of additives, plasticizers or fillers is popular to obtain the specified processing or final Attributes, or to reduce cost. Utilization of Mixing, additives and fillers is commonly known as formulating.

An essential criterion for epoxy resins may be check here the Epoxy worth which can be connected to the epoxide team material. This is certainly expressed given that the "epoxide equivalent excess weight", which happens to be the ratio amongst the molecular bodyweight with the monomer and the quantity of epoxide teams.
